CoopNatural, from the northeastern Brazilian state of Paraíba, will place in the market, within two months, its first pieces made of organically grown coloured cotton. The clothing should be sold in Brazil and also exported. The crop does not receive chemicals, nor do the clothes during manufacturing, as they do not require dyeing.

With growing exports of iron ore and betting on other metals, such as copper, to attain self-sufficiency, Brazil is more and more proving its vocation to the mineral industry. From 2003 onwards, the Mineral Trade Surplus – exports and imports – has been positive. And the surplus is rising ever since.

A group of companies from the southern Brazilian states of Rio Grande do Sul and Santa Catarina decided to unite and export Latin and Brazilian style shoes. The initiative, led by shoe manufacturer Nina Simoni, started being implemented in 1999. Presently, the shoes are sold in nine regions of the world. Next year, the group plans on entering the Arab market.

Moda Étnica (Ethnic Fashion), run by NGO Ação Comunitária (Community Action), makes clothes using African moulds and techniques. The production is developed by the residents of Complexo da Maré, a group of slums in Rio de Janeiro. The products are sold in Brazil, but next month the garment producer is going to participate in a fair in Madrid, hoping to start exporting.
